Valerie Elise Sheffield. affectionately known as "Val". was born on September 20,1964 to Linda Goolsby and Lester Sheffield in Trenton NJ.
Valerie received her formal education in the Trenton Public School System. and was a Graduate of T
Trenton Central High School in Trenton NJ. Valerie began her career in the Department of Corrections and held various occupations thereafter.
Valerie enjoyed watching games shows. sports. reality tv shows, playing her Bingo lottery scratch off tickets and her favorite musical group, was the Whispers. She found joy and comfort in spending time with her grandchildren and made sure to call everyone on their birthdays.
Valerie had a warm loving smile, a compassionate heart, and would give anything to anyone even if it was her last. Val was the life of the party; her favorite color was red, and she was known for her blonde hair and her gold lipstick that you know she would wear faithfully every day. Val's commitment and passion inspired all those around her.
Valerie's beautiful spirit departed on January 24, 2025, at the age of 60 peacefully at home. She was preceded in death by her father Lester Sheffield. grandmother Dorothy Travis, and grandfather Richard Garris.
Valerie was a beloved mother, daughter. grandmother, and leaves behind a legacy of love, kindness. and cherished memories to her Mother Linda Goolsby, three beautiful children Lyanna, Alex and Alexis Sheffield. Seven grandchildren: Nydashia Fowler. Bryan Carter Jr., Ma 'niyah Sheffield, Samir Robinson, Aqua/, Aniyah, and Saniyah Sheffield; one great-grand child: Nyla Joseph; Grandmother Ollie Sheffield; five sisters: Paula Sheffield, Nytasha Sheffield-Goode. Nykisha Sheffield, Tashika Sheffield-Phillips and Tashae Sheffield, a Special Aunt-Allen Harris and a host of nieces, nephews, cousins, and friends.
Funeral service will 1pm Friday, February 7, 2025 at Hughes Funeral Home, 324 Bellevue Ave., Trenton, NJ 08618. Calling hour will be 12pm until the time of service. Interment will be private.
